Abstract

Based on the activity data of agricultural ammonia emission sources in Jinan City, agricultural ammonia emission from 2010 to 2015 in Jinan was estimated by use of emission factormethods. Meanwhile, annual variation and distribution characteristics of the agricultural ammonia emission were analyzed. The results showed that the agricultural ammonia emission appeared an overall decreasing trend from 2010 to 2015. The average annual ammonia emission from agricultural sources was 112,400 tons, with that from nitrogen fertilizerthe most as 71,000 tons accounting for 63.1% of the total. That from livestock breeding was 38,000 tons accounting for 33.9% of the total, with pig, cattle and poultry breeding as the main contribution. The average annual ammonia emission from biomass burning, crop release and rural population was 500, 900 and 1,900 tons respectively, contributing only 0.5%, 0.8% and 1.7% for the total agricultural ammonia emission.
